The short answer is: Shadow Fight 2 does NOT require a Wi-Fi connection to play the core single-player campaign. You can dive into the captivating world of shadows, hone your martial arts skills, and battle formidable bosses offline, making it perfect for commutes, travel, or anywhere you lack a stable internet connection. However, accessing certain features, such as multiplayer modes, in-app purchases, cloud saves, and special events, does require an active internet connection. The Online Arena: Where Shadows Clash Globally
While the main campaign thrives offline, Shadow Fight 2’s online features offer a whole new dimension of gameplay. These features, which require a Wi-Fi or mobile data connection, include:
- Multiplayer Battles: Engage in duels and tournaments against other players from around the globe. This allows you to test your skills against real opponents and climb the leaderboards.
- In-App Purchases: Purchase gems, coins, or special equipment to accelerate your progress and customize your character.
- Cloud Saves: Back up your game progress to the cloud, ensuring that you don’t lose your hard-earned achievements if you switch devices or encounter any technical issues.
- Special Events: Participate in limited-time events that offer unique challenges and rewards. These events often introduce new equipment, bosses, and gameplay modes.
- Advertisements: While some ads are present even offline, you’ll encounter more frequent ads when connected to the internet.

FAQs: Answering Your Burning Questions About Shadow Fight 2 and Wi-Fi
Here are 15 frequently asked questions about Shadow Fight 2 and its Wi-Fi requirements:
1. Can I play Shadow Fight 2 without Wi-Fi?
Yes! The single-player campaign is fully playable offline. You only need Wi-Fi (or mobile data) for online features.
2. Do I need Wi-Fi to save my progress in Shadow Fight 2?
Not necessarily. Your progress is saved locally on your device by default. However, using cloud saves (which requires Wi-Fi) is highly recommended to prevent data loss if you switch devices or encounter any technical issues.
3. Does Shadow Fight 2 use a lot of data?
If you primarily play the single-player campaign offline, your data usage will be minimal. However, online features like multiplayer battles and downloading updates can consume a significant amount of data, so be mindful of your data plan.
4. Can I play Shadow Fight 2 multiplayer without Wi-Fi?
No. Multiplayer battles require a stable internet connection, either Wi-Fi or mobile data.
5. Why can’t I access the special events in Shadow Fight 2?
Special events are online-only and require an active internet connection to access. Ensure you are connected to Wi-Fi or have a stable mobile data connection.
6. Will I lose my progress if I play offline?
No. Your progress is saved locally even when playing offline. However, consider enabling cloud saves (when connected to Wi-Fi) to safeguard your progress.

8. How do I enable cloud saves in Shadow Fight 2?
To enable cloud saves, go to the game’s settings menu and look for the “Cloud Save” or “Sync Progress” option. You’ll need to connect your game to your Google Play Games account (on Android) or Game Center account (on iOS) and have an active internet connection.
9. Are there ads in Shadow Fight 2, and do they require Wi-Fi?
Yes, Shadow Fight 2 contains advertisements. While some ads are cached and displayed offline, you’ll encounter more frequent and varied ads when connected to the internet.
